Course structure

• Introduction to Nanoporous Materials
• Fabrication and Characterization Methods
• Gas Separation and Purification
• Energy Storage Applications
• Catalysis and Sensing
• Smart Nanoporous Materials Design
• Advanced Characterization Techniques
• Industrial Scale-up and Production
• Environmental Remediation Technologies
